ABOUT US

Founded in 1974, Chartair is one of the longest operating airlines in Australia and is the Northern Territory’s premier air charter company. With CASR Part 145 Approved Maintenance Organisations in Darwin, Alice Springs and Katherine, we operate almost 50 aircraft! Our extensive fleet includes Cessna 208B, Conquest 441, 402C, 310R and 210 aircraft.

ABOUT THE ROLE

We are seeking B1 (mechanical) Licenced Aircraft Maintenance Engineers (LAMEs) and Aircraft Maintenance Engineers (AMEs) to join us at our Darwin and Alice Springs bases.
You will work closely with our experienced LAMEs to conduct line and base maintenance on our extensive fleet of aircraft.

KEY D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ES

In your role, you will be responsible for:

  • Adhering to all company procedures, including our Safety and Quality Management Systems and our Approved Maintenance Organisation Exposition (AMOE)
  • Working efficiently and effectively to perform aircraft and aeronautical product maintenance in accordance with all instructions for continuing airworthiness/maintenance data
  • Reporting all defects or faults identified during the course of aircraft and aeronautical product maintenance
  • As a LAME, certifying for aircraft maintenance and issuing certificates of release to service
